Output ecb122e5e680d4aeeaa5b42968f81c3e4c2c29ed427274ecf28353e494675830:4
- value
- 1756760
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7fccc901624ef46838313f443ee9535a599d65f2 OP_EQUAL
- address
- 3DLm4dUreW7bNrw32ik3nUAuMqB475aj9q
- transaction
- ecb122e5e680d4aeeaa5b42968f81c3e4c2c29ed427274ecf28353e494675830
- confirmations
- 342953
- spent
- true